Hallsburg is moderately more affordable than Garden City, with a 6.2% lower cost of living index. Garden City scores 92 compared to 86 for Hallsburg,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Garden City can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

When it comes to buying, median home values in Garden City are $226,500 compared to $177,100 in Hallsburg, a 28% gap.

Median household income in Garden City is $138,750 compared to $51,818 in Hallsburg (+167.8%). While Garden City is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income.

Climate-wise, both cities share similar average temperatures (64.8°F vs 67.1°F). Hallsburg receives more rainfall at 36.4" per year compared to 19.6" in Garden City.
